BEAR NECESSITY
Posted on January 28, 2012
28/01/12: For bears and boys who like to hug them, things certainly got cuddley past their bedtime on Saturday night.
Amsterdam’s furry export Bear Necessity found Hidden at the weekend, and so did a vast array of beards, five o’clock shadows and all that grows in between. Vests, pecs, check shirts and the odd leather harness brushed up against one another to the sound of Louis Lennon’s fur ball of dance and Latin house.
Guest DJ Sharon O’Love let down her hair with a more progressive sound, while DJ Pistol Pete got everyone in the second room tangled-up in funky disco. Host Andy Garcia aka Dr. Woof welcomed us at the door, and the unpretentious homecoming continued from the outdoor astro-turfed cafe to the sweaty playroom for boys who couldn’t wait for a bear hug before being tucked up into bed.
With the scene sometimes being a little hairy for newcomers, Bear Necessity is certainly straightening things out.
